Ready to make your mark in Talent Acquisition at one of the longest-established legal education providers in the UK?

At The University of Law we’re looking for a Talent Acquisition Coordinator to join our wider People and Organisational Development Team.

This is a full time position on a 12 month fixed term contract, working remotely from any UK location.

You'll be at the heart of all things recruitment, working closely with stakeholders across the university to deliver a first-class hiring experience. From coordinating candidate journeys to managing agency relationships, you'll play a key role in developing Talent Acquisition at ULaw.

With sole responsibility for managing our temporary and casual recruitment, you’ll lead every stage of the process, therefore this would be a great opportunity to strengthen your stakeholder management, strategic planning, and decision-making skills.

As our Talent Acquisition Coordinator you will be responsible for:

  • Managing the Temporary Recruitment Service Desk, handling end-to-end recruitment for temporary roles, including liaising with both the hiring managers and recruitment agencies, candidate screening, and placement.
  • Lead the end-to-end recruitment of all casual workers, conducting recruitment strategy meetings with hiring managers and ensuring continuous improvement for casual worker planning and recruitment.
  • Scheduling interviews and phone screenings, as well as any additional assessments as appropriate for the roles directly with Talent Acquisition team, candidates and hiring managers.
  • Updating candidate records and job postings in recruiting systems, tracking all new hires, in coordination with the Talent Acquisition team while working cross functionally with People & OD where needed.
  • Acting as a key point of contact for candidate and hiring manager queries to support the Talent Acquisition Partners.
  • Monitoring and handling all queries in the general Talent Acquisition inbox.
  • Be a key contributor on all Talent Acquisition Projects.
  • Support the TA team with proactive Talent search and Market Mapping of candidates in the external market.
  • Supporting with the creation and running of key recruitment reports.

Is this you?:

We are looking for someone with a strong background in candidate/client management within an inhouse or agency setting, who enjoys working in a fast-paced working environment.

  • Experience of working as an HR/Recruitment Professional.
  • Experience of using a recognised ATS/ HR Software/Database System.
  • Strong team player; easily builds relationships with others (co-workers, managers, candidates, etc.).
  • Responsive, collaborative and takes initiative to assist others.
  • Ability to learn and navigate new software tools and applications.
  • Good, confident communicator.
  • High levels of assertiveness with the ability to challenge and influence senior stakeholders.
  • Good knowledge of MS Office particularly Word, Excel and PowerPoint.
  • Excellent standard of written English.

Why join us?

Along with a starting salary of £33,047.00 per annum, you’ll enjoy:

  • A generous annual leave entitlement of 30 days (plus bank holidays)
  • Private Medical Scheme and Life Assurance
  • Contributory Pension Scheme
  • Season Ticket Loans and Student Discounts
